About Pocahontas
Pocahontas is a town located in United States, in the Arkansas region. With a recorded population of 6,438, it is home to a diverse community of residents.
Geographically, Pocahontas lies at coordinates 36.26°N, 90.97°W, placing it in the Northern Western Hemisphere. The city operates on the America/Chicago timezone, which governs daily life and business hours for its inhabitants.
